What is a GSTN Purchase Database?

A GSTN purchase database is a structured collection of GST-related purchase information maintained in digital systems such as accounting software, ERP platforms, or tax management tools. It contains records of inward supplies received by a business from suppliers.

The database generally includes purchase invoices, supplier GSTINs, taxable values, GST amounts, invoice dates, and transaction summaries. Businesses use this information to prepare GST returns, reconcile records, claim input tax credits, and maintain compliance with GST regulations.

A well-maintained purchase database acts as a centralized repository for all purchase-related tax information, making it easier to retrieve, analyze, and verify records whenever needed.

Key Components of a GSTN Purchase Database

A GSTN purchase database contains several important elements that support compliance and financial management.

Invoice Details

Purchase invoices form the foundation of the database. These invoices generally include:

  • Invoice number
  • Invoice date
  • Supplier information
  • Description of goods or services
  • Taxable value
  • GST amounts
  • Total invoice value

Proper invoice records are necessary for tax credit claims and reconciliation.

Supplier GSTIN

The GST Identification Number of suppliers is an important component of purchase data. It helps verify the authenticity of suppliers and transactions.

Taxable Value

The taxable value represents the amount on which GST is applied. Accurate taxable values are essential for correct tax calculations.

GST Components

Purchase records include details of GST amounts such as CGST, SGST, and IGST depending on the nature of the transaction.

Purchase Categories

Businesses often categorize purchases into areas such as inventory, operational expenses, capital goods, or services to improve reporting and analysis.

Transaction Summaries

The database may also include summarized purchase reports for accounting, compliance, and management purposes.
